HiSilicon Kirin 990E 5G or Intel Xeon E7-4809 v2 - which processor is faster? In this comparison we look at the differences and analyze which of these two CPUs is better. We compare the technical data and benchmark results.

The HiSilicon Kirin 990E 5G has 8 cores with 8 threads and clocks with a maximum frequency of 2.86 GHz. Up to 8 GB of memory is supported in 4 memory channels. The HiSilicon Kirin 990E 5G was released in Q3/2019.

The Intel Xeon E7-4809 v2 has 6 cores with 12 threads and clocks with a maximum frequency of 1.90 GHz. The CPU supports up to 1536 GB of memory in 4 memory channels. The Intel Xeon E7-4809 v2 was released in Q1/2014.

Thermal Management

The thermal design power (TDP for short) of the HiSilicon Kirin 990E 5G is 6 W, while the Intel Xeon E7-4809 v2 has a TDP of 105 W. The TDP specifies the necessary cooling solution that is required to cool the processor sufficiently.

Technical details

The HiSilicon Kirin 990E 5G is manufactured in 7 nm and has 2.00 MB cache. The Intel Xeon E7-4809 v2 is manufactured in 22 nm and has a 12.00 MB cache.
